Wal-Mart To Go, the retailer's on-demand shopping service offering home delivery of general merchandise, including in some cases groceries, is expanding its test in the Denver market to also include a local pick-up option. Denver-area customers will be able to order their groceries online, then pick them up at a nearby store — without having to set foot inside the store. Customers will pull up to a designated pick-up spot on the side of the store, as directed. Or, in the case of those stores where a drive-through pharmacy is available, they'll pick up their groceries from the pharmacy window.
